CIVILIZATION to reign on mobile phones

Com2uS Corporation and Atari sign global license deal to develop a mobile version of the classic strategy game

LONDON, 1Q 2005 - Com2uS, a leading global developer and publisher of mobile games, has secured an exclusive three-year global deal with Atari, Inc. to create mobile phones games based on Sid Meier's Civilization, the hugely popular empire-building strategy game developed by Firaxis Games.

With more than 7 million units sold worldwide since its launch, Sid Meier's Civilization and its sequels are among the most popular PC games of recent years and have inspired a generation of desktop dictators. A deep and addictive strategy game, Civilization puts players in the role of a would-be empire builder whose aim is to expand his dominion through bold exploration, careful diplomacy, ruthless trade, gradual development and intense combat.

Com2uS will utilize its experience in developing original, cutting-edge games to bring Civilization to the mobile platform. It plans to develop and publish Civilization games for all main mobile devices on multiple platforms, including Java and BREW, through major carriers worldwide.

"Com2uS is very proud to be bringing Civilization to the mobile platform," said Antony Douglas, Director of Com2uS in EMEA. "With our long experience of creating quality games for the global market, we are confident of doing justice to the Civilization brand. We are looking forward to working with Sid Meier to develop a game that will appeal to all gamers, both casual and hardcore, while remaining true to the brand's history and ideals."

"We are very pleased to be working with Com2uS," said Wim Stocks, Executive Vice President of Sales and Marketing for Atari, Inc. "This is the first global licensing deal that we have done with a company based in the Asian region, and we're excited about the prospect of building closer ties to companies in that part of the world. Com2uS is one of Korea's first truly global wireless gaming companies and we are confident it will make Civilization into one of the most compelling wireless games available."

Civilization will make its debut on mobile phone handsets across the world early next year.

About Com2uS

Com2uS Corporation, established in July 1998, became the first and leading mobile entertainment provider in Korea. Since then, Com2uS has developed a reputation for creating innovative and entertaining games and applications around the world. Com2uS games can be found in over 40 countries in Asia, Europe and North America. Com2uS' value proposition to the operators is the ability to increase their revenue while giving end-users a game they can enjoy anyplace and anytime. Com2uS offices in Seoul, Tokyo, Beijing and London support these operators and customers in one the most far-reaching mobile game distribution networks in the world with the potential for Com2uS games to reach over 700 million mobile phone users.

About Firaxis Games

FIRAXIS Games, home of legendary designer Sid Meier and founded in 1996 by veteran gaming executive Jeff Briggs, is one of the world's premier independent game development studios. Headquartered in Hunt Valley, Maryland, FIRAXIS has created some of the most successful and award-winning PC games on the market. The company's most recent hit titles include: Sid Meier's SimGolf (published by Electronic Arts); the blockbuster hit series Sid Meier's Civilization III (published by Atari), which includes Sid Meier's Civilization III: Play The World, the multiplayer expansion pack to the legendary strategy game, and Sid Meier's Civilization III: Conquests, recognized as one of the top expansion packs of 2003. Firaxis has a rich history of great games including: Sid Meier's Gettysburg!, Sid Meier's Alpha Centauri, Sid Meier's Alien Crossfire and Sid Meier's Antietam!. The company is currently developing a new version of the groundbreaking classic hit, Sid Meier's Pirates!
